About the Role
As a Windows Engineer, you will be responsible for maintaining, enhancing, and supporting the organisation’s Windows server and endpoint environment.
Key Responsibilities:
- Manage, administer, and optimise Windows Server and Windows 10/11 environments
- Support and manage Active Directory, Group Policy, DNS, DHCP, and related core services
- Administer and troubleshoot Microsoft Intune, SCCM/ConfigMgr, and endpoint management tools
- Implement and maintain security controls aligned to CIS/SOC/NIST standards
- Handle patching, updates, and vulnerability remediation
- Provide Level 3 support for escalated incidents and problem resolution
- Participate in infrastructure projects, migrations, and architecture improvements
- Automate and streamline operational tasks using PowerShell
- Maintain documentation, standards, and configuration records
About You
- Strong experience in Windows Server administration (2016/2019/2022)
- Solid knowledge of Active Directory, AAD, GPOs, and identity management
- Hands-on experience with Intune, SCCM/ConfigMgr, or other MDM tools
- Experience with Office 365, Azure AD, and hybrid environments
- Strong PowerShell scripting and automation capability
- Understanding of security hardening frameworks (CIS/NIST)
- Exposure to networking fundamentals (TCP/IP, DNS, VPN)
- Experience operating within ITIL-based environments
- Excellent troubleshooting skills and a proactive approach
